Lincoln Southwest came tearing into Tuesday's matchup with five straight wins (a stretch where they outscored their opponents by an average of 8.8 runs), and they left with even more momentum. Their pitchers stepped up to hand the Fremont Tigers a 10-0 shutout. That result was just more of the same for these two, as the Silver Hawks also won the last time the pair played back in October of 2024.
Kinley Wubbels looked comfortable as she pitched one inning while giving up no earned runs off one hit. She has been nothing but reliable on the mound: she hasn't given up more than two walks in four consecutive appearances.
At the plate, Lincoln Southwest let Ja'Sara Wilson and Brenly Noerrlinger run wild. Wilson went a perfect 2-for-2 with one home run and two RBI, while Noerrlinger went 2-for-3 with two stolen bases, two RBI, and one run. Those two stolen bases gave Noerrlinger a new career-high. Another player making a difference was Peyton Yoder, who went a perfect 1-for-1 with one stolen base, one run, and one RBI.
Lincoln Southwest was getting hits left and right and finished the game having posted a batting average of .500. That was just more of the same: they've now posted a batting average of .400 or higher in six consecutive games.
Lincoln Southwest's record is now 25-2. As for Fremont, they have been struggling recently as they've lost 15 of their last 16 contests. That's put a noticeable dent in their 3-23 record this season.
We've got plenty of inter-district action coming up soon. Lincoln Southwest is set to challenge their familiar foe Millard North at 5:00 p.m. on Thursday. The two teams have allowed few runs on average (the Silver Hawks 1.6, the Mustangs 2.7) so any runs scored will be well earned. Meanwhile, Fremont will square off against rival Lincoln North Star at 5:00 p.m. on Thursday.
